Bethany Borowsky

Financial Planner


Bethany Borowsky joined Athena Wealth Strategies in 2017 working with an array of clients ranging from early career to mass affluent individuals. Her experience in the financial industry includes positions as a Paraplanner, Client Relationship Manager, Business Development Director, and Financial Planner. Bethany’s diverse background in finance makes her uniquely qualified to work with clients as an advice-based planner and wealth management advisor. In 2019, Bethany became a partner in Maritza Roger’s practice.

She earned her Bachelor of Science degree in economics from Santa Clara University, and uses the insight she developed through her interest in economic theory to individually analyze optimum financial strategies for each of her clients.

Q. What is your philosophy about financial planning and investment strategy?

Most people have strong feelings about money and matters regarding the allocation of their resources. Often these ideas are based on personal philosophies rather than situational economic realities. In such cases, it is necessary to examine and identify the rationale behind personal preferences to ensure that a sound investment plan is formulated to accommodate our clients’ financial needs in a manner consistent with their sense of obligation to society and themselves.

Q. What is your approach to working with clients?

Some people initially feel uncomfortable discussing their financial situations. Letting clients know that I understand their concerns and allowing them to be part of each step of the planning process helps mitigate these worries. The more knowledgeable clients are about their investments, the more comfortable they will be in honestly assessing and communicating their needs and goals.

Financial planning starts with a discovery of your fears, values, and goals and all those parts are the foundation of your financial plan. Financial planning is an experience that you go through to clarify where you currently are, evaluate options to get you to where you need to go, implement the right strategies for you, and protecting that plan so it does not get derailed if something goes wrong. Financial planning is a process and making sure you have a process in place to allow you to adjust your plan consistently is just as important as the initial plan itself.
